Pokemon Tops Japanese Sales Charts Yet Again
No force in Japan can stop the critter catching phenomenon that is Pokémon Black/White. The game slams into the number one position once more with sales of nearly 170,000. If you’re sharp, then you remember the at least two other times we reported such a feat.
Furthermore, it stopped Nintendo’s own Kirby: Epic Yarn from securing the number one spot. See the listing below:
- Pokemon Black/Pokemon White (DS) – 168,541
- Kirby’s Epic Yarn (Wii) – 92,280
- Lord of Arcana (PSP) – 69,932
- Kingdom Hearts Re:coded (DS) – 31,247
- Red Dead Redemption (PS3) – 26,293
- Wii Party (Wii) – 23,304
- Gekijouban Macross F Itsuwari no utahime Hybrid Pack (PSP) – 18,071
- Yakuza Black Panther (PSP) – 11,263
- Ken to mahou to gakuenmono 3 (PSP) – 9,848
- Dead Rising 2 (PS3) – 9,761
